Output 81e2bc9cded0d89a233fbc8e9cc661fbf4fb5415cfcc436908a5bee5e6a09aa0:1

value
1153673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55f2041215ebf1e10942aef6f50f46a07a70a4c3 OP_EQUAL
address
39XTHQfuoGDq7wmFMJrdkHYtLchWznZWgV
transaction
81e2bc9cded0d89a233fbc8e9cc661fbf4fb5415cfcc436908a5bee5e6a09aa0
confirmations
170963
spent
true